Benefits of Aftermarket Exhaust Systems

Transitioning to an aftermarket exhaust system offers significant advantages for your Audi S5, enhancing not just its performance but its overall driving experience. One of the most prominent benefits is the increase in horsepower and torque. Many aftermarket exhausts are designed to facilitate better airflow, reducing restrictions that typically hinder an engine’s capacity to deliver more power and boost torque efficiently.

Furthermore, these systems often enhance engine sound and overall performance. By allowing for a freer exhaust flow, they produce a deeper, more aggressive sound that many performance enthusiasts find appealing. This transformation is not merely aesthetic; the improved exhaust sound confers a perception of greater engine power.

Moreover, weight reduction plays a critical role. Aftermarket systems are frequently constructed from lightweight materials such as stainless steel or titanium. This reduction in weight enhances handling by improving the car’s power-to-weight ratio, making your Audi more agile and responsive.

Installation Process for Aftermarket Exhaust

Installing an aftermarket exhaust system on your Audi S5 can be both a rewarding and challenging task. It’s essential to follow a comprehensive exhaust installation guide to achieve optimal results and enhance your car’s performance. Begin by gathering necessary tools such as socket sets and adjustable wrenches. Having the right equipment ensures precision and efficiency throughout the installation process.

Start by placing your Audi on a stable lift for better access to the underside. Carefully remove the stock exhaust system with attention to the attachment points. Consult the manufacturer’s guide to familiarize yourself with the specific steps involved in detaching the components.

When fitting your new system, ensure all parts align correctly. Begin installation from the engine’s manifold, moving backward to the tailpipes. Pay close attention to gasket placement to prevent leaks.

A common DIY mistake is inadequate tightening of clamps, which could lead to rattling sounds. Avoid this by double-checking connections after installation. Additionally, ensure that the exhaust hangers are securely fastened to support the system’s weight effectively.

Following these step-by-step installation instructions, you can successfully upgrade to an aftermarket exhaust, experiencing improved performance while preventing potential pitfalls.

Cost Considerations for Aftermarket Exhausts

Investing in an aftermarket exhaust system for your Audi S5 can offer impressive performance enhancements, but understanding the associated costs is crucial.

Breakdown of Costs

The aftermarket exhaust pricing varies significantly depending on several factors. On average, exhaust systems for Audi S5 can range from £800 to £3,000.

Factors Affecting Pricing

Factors affecting pricing include materials used, such as stainless steel or titanium, and the complexity of the system. Higher-priced systems often feature advanced engineering to optimize performance and durability.

Budget-Friendly Options

Consider installation costs; a professional setup might cost an additional £200 to £500. Meanwhile, DIY enthusiasts have the potential to save on labour expenses.

Some affordable brands that don’t compromise quality include Milltek and Borla, both known for balancing cost with performance benefits. These brands offer budget-friendly options without sacrificing the sound or performance capabilities highly sought by Audi enthusiasts.

Performance Metrics with Aftermarket Exhausts

Installing an aftermarket exhaust system on your Audi S5 can lead to notable performance increases, a factor that can be precisely measured through various methods.

Measuring Horsepower Gains

Determining horsepower gains involves performing a dyno test, which provides a quantitative assessment of your vehicle’s power enhancement. Dyno testing simulates real-world driving conditions in a controlled environment, allowing for accurate performance measurement. The test results can offer insight into how your new exhaust optimizes engine efficiency and outputs more power.

Dyno Test Comparisons

Comparing pre-installation and post-installation dyno results can vividly illustrate the impact of an aftermarket exhaust system. Users generally report increased horsepower figures, with many enthusiasts noting gains of up to 10-15 horsepower on their Audi S5. This comparison highlights the exhaust system effectiveness in boosting engine performance by enhancing airflow and reducing back pressure.
